Google’s search high quality raters protest for increased pay


Dozens of Google’s raters, searching for raises and entry to advantages, rallied on the Googleplex in Mountain View yesterday, with the aim of placing an finish to “poverty wages.”

Why we care. Google has mentioned it makes use of as many as 16,000 raters – and about 5,000 are based mostly within the U.S. As a gaggle, Google’s human raters assist make sure the helpfulness, high quality and relevance of search outcomes by figuring out doubtlessly dangerous outcomes, spam, outdated info and all the opposite parts that go into what’s now referred to as E-E-A-T

Protest in Mountain View. The aim was to ship a petition, signed by greater than 600 staff, to Google SVP Prabhakar Raghavan (who’s liable for Google’s Search, Assistant, Geo, Adverts, Commerce, and Funds merchandise). 

They needed Raghavan to fulfill and negotiate with the employees. The group, nonetheless, was stopped by safety, based on KPIX, a CBS-owned Bay Space information channel.

Alphabet Staff Union tweets in regards to the protest. In a Twitter thread, the Alphabet Staff Union laid out their case for the raters, noting they’re “liable for coaching, testing & evaluating search algorithms. Their work makes Google billions whereas they receives a commission pennies.”

The group famous that Google’s raters can’t get advantages, akin to medical insurance, paid sick depart or parental depart.

Raters present an invisible service to Google, ranking the standard of Google search & Google adverts—merchandise that make billions for the corporate. 

But, Google has denied these staff entry to the corporate’s personal “minimal normal” of pay and advantages for “prolonged workforce staff.”

Raises for raters? A minimum of a few of Google’s raters reportedly got a elevate this yr. 

Traditionally, we all know U.S.-based raters (who’re really employed by means of subcontractors) had been paid as little as $10 an hour as much as $14.50, which is decrease than the $15 an hour minimal Google pays to its TVCs (momentary, vendor and contractor workers). (For extra context, California’s minimal wage is $15.50 per hour and the U.S. minimal wage is $7.25 per hour.)

“We’re Google’s lowest-paid staff,” Michelle Curtis, considered one of Google’s high quality raters, instructed MarketWatch in an interview. “However we play a significant position in its rising income.”

Nevertheless, in an interview with Search Engine Land in 2012, we realized that one high quality rater was making $14.50 per hour. That signifies that this most up-to-date “elevate” for right this moment’s raters merely put them again to the identical pay stage some raters had been incomes over a decade in the past. 

The larger image. The protest comes not lengthy after Alphabet, Google’s father or mother firm, introduced 12,000 layoffs that impacted staff and contractors. 

Nevertheless, these layoffs adopted a two-year interval of large hiring, as Google’s headcount went from 119,000 staff in 2019, to 150,000 by the top of 2021. As of September 2022, Alphabet had 187,000 staff.
